Resumo: Brazil is marked by great social inequality, to make necessary studies to reduce these inequities, from the perspective of promoting positive impacts on the health condition of the population. This study aimed to make a regression model able to predict how social inequalities and the provision of health services interfere with tooth loss. It is an ecological study, exploratory with 223 municipalities of the state of Paraíba, in the period from 2008 to 2011. Data were collected in information systems: DATASUS (Department data processing of SUS), IBGE (Brazilian Institute of Geography and Statistics) and Plan Regionalization of Paraíba State. First, to describe the historical series of indicators of the Primary Care, a descriptive analysis was performed for the oral health indicators of the Pact of primary care and analyzed the component s history (2008 to 2011) checking if there was a significant change during the period 2008-2011 using the Kruskal-Wallis test. Then an exploratory study with three regression models was performed: Linear Normal, Gamma and Beta to verify which model fits the outcome better. The dependent variable was the complementary indicator of primary care Pact SUS, extraction ratio in relation to individual primary dental actions. As independent variables were used socioeconomic data: Population Demographics, Macro regional of health, Human Development Index, the Gini Index, Social Exclusion Index, literacy rate, proportion of rural population and Gross Domestic Product. And data of the provision of health services: Number of Teams Family Health and Dental Center, Dental Specialties, Coverage of Family Health Strategy, proportion of basic procedures, first consultation and average supervised tooth brushing. The Beta model proved superior to the others comparing coefficient of determination (R ² = 0,97) in the exploratory study. It was observed that Paraíba has low social and economic indices, high coverage of the Family Health Strategy (98,5%) and only the indicator of the proportion of specialized procedures increased significantly in the State. In the final model, tooth loss was associated with macro regional less developed of state, 3 and 4, the less literacy rate and Gini Index, as protective factors was checked Specialties Dental Center and the proportion of basic procedures individuals (R ² = 0 , 58). The conclusion is that Paraíba needs a strategic plan that aims to reduce poverty, increase education of the population and increase the supply of other therapeutic possibilities of the tooth with the increase in the proportion of individual basic procedures and implantation of specialized dental clinics.
